Enhancing Automotive Components with Thin Film Technology

Thin film materials are revolutionizing the automotive industry by offering unique properties that traditional materials cannot match. These ultra-thin layers provide enhanced durability, reduced friction, and improved thermal stability, making them ideal for a wide range of automotive applications.

Key Advantages of Thin Film Materials in Automotive Applications

Reduced Friction: Thin film materials, such as PTFE (Teflon), offer extremely low friction coefficients, reducing wear and tear on components and improving fuel efficiency.

Thermal Stability: Thin films can withstand high temperatures, ensuring that components maintain their performance even under extreme conditions.

Corrosion Resistance: Thin films provide excellent protection against corrosion, extending the lifespan of automotive parts.

Customization: Thin films can be tailored to meet specific requirements, including thickness, surface finish, and chemical resistance, making them versatile for various automotive applications.
